Holy See spokesman condemns attack against Bolivian cardinal’s residence

The Director of the Holy See’s Press Office, Father Federico Lombardi, has condemned the attack on the home of the president of the Bishops’ Conference of Bolivia, Cardinal Julio Terrazas Sandoval, and said it was a “grave act” that reveals “unacceptable violence.”

“This episode manifests an attitude that is prone to violence that harms respect for freedom and therefore, we unite ourselves with the bishops of Bolivia in the most firm condemnation,” the priest said.

Speaking to the Notimex news agency, Father Lombardi said the attack was a grave act. “Of course we manifest all of our solidarity with Cardinal Terrazas for this act of unacceptable violence,” he stated.

On Wednesday morning a bomb exploded at the entrance to the cardinal’s residence in Santa Cruz, damaging the premises and neighboring buildings. The cardinal was recovering from surgery at the time at another location.
